Как установить выбранное значение Html.DropDownListFor, когда свойство модели имеет значение, и выбрать optionLabel, когда свойство равно NULL - PullRequest
1 голос
/ 22 августа 2011

Я хочу, чтобы в раскрывающемся меню автоматически был выбран параметр optionLabel, если свойство моей модели имеет значение null. Но также автоматически выбирайте значение моего свойства, если оно имеет значение.

Что происходит со мной, так это то, что в моем раскрывающемся списке всегда выбирается метка параметра, независимо от того, имеет или нет мое свойство модели значение.

@Html.DropDownListFor(m => m.SportsId, new SelectList((IEnumerable<SelectListItem>)ViewData[ViewDataKeys.SportList], "Value", "Text"),"---",null)

спасибо!

...